Introduction

Are you looking for an efficient solution to achieve flawless walls? Look no further than liquid drywall. This innovative product allows you to create a seamless finish on your walls, transforming any room in your home. Unlike traditional drywall, liquid drywall is easy to apply and can be used for both new constructions and renovations. Its quick-drying formula means you won’t have to wait long before you can paint over it, saving you time and effort.

Liquid drywall is perfect for filling in cracks, holes, and imperfections, ensuring a smooth surface for painting. Its application is straightforward; simply mix the liquid drywall according to the manufacturer’s instructions and apply it with a trowel or roller. This product is not only effective but also cost-efficient, as it can cover larger areas compared to traditional drywall sheets.

Additionally, liquid drywall is available in various formulations to suit different needs, such as moisture-resistant options for bathrooms and kitchens. By using liquid drywall, you can enhance the aesthetic appeal of your space while also ensuring durability and longevity.
